On March 15, Summit Hawk declares a quarterly cash dividend of $0.085 per share payable on April 13 to all stockholders of recor

d on March 30. Required: Record Summit Hawk's declaration and payment of cash dividends for its 218 million shares.
Business
1 answer:
Sedaia [141]1 year ago
6 0

The journal entries to  Summit Hawk's declaration and payment of cash dividends is: Debit Dividend  $18,530,000; Credit  Dividend payable   $18,530,000

<h3>Journal entries</h3>

March 15

Debit Dividend  $18,530,000

(218,000,000 shares × $0.085)

Credit  Dividend payable   $18,530,000

(To record cash dividend declaration)  

March 30

No entry

April 13

Debit Dividend payable     $18,530,000

(218,000,000 shares × $0.085)

Credit  Cash     $18,530,000

(To record payment of cash dividend)


Therefore the journal entries to  Summit Hawk's declaration and payment of cash dividends is: Debit Dividend  $18,530,000; Credit  Dividend payable   $18,530,000.

A) To calculate the estimated manufacturing overhead rate we need to use the following formula:

Estimated manufacturing overhead rate= total estimated overhead costs for the period/ total amount of allocation base

Estimated manufacturing overhead rate= 72,000/90,000

Estimated manufacturing overhead rate=  0.8 per machine-hour

B) Total manufacturing cost= direct material + direct labor + allocated overhead

Job 62:

Total manufacturing cost= 4,500 + 2,500 + 0.8*1,350

Total manufacturing cost= $8,080

Job 63:

Total manufacturing cost= 7,100 + 4,200 + 0.8*3,100

Total manufacturing cost= $13,780

C) Unitary cost= total cost/ number of units

Job 62:

Unitary cost= 8,080/1,000= $8.08

Job 63:

Unitary cost= 13,780/2,000= $6.89

D) First, we need to apply overhead for the company as a whole:

Allocated MOH= Estimated manufacturing overhead rate* Actual amount of allocation base

Allocated MOH= 0.8*95,000

Allocated MOH= $76,000

Now, we can calculate the over/under applied overhead:

Under/over applied overhead= real overhead - allocated overhead

Under/over applied overhead= 71,000 - 76,000

Overapplied overhead= $5,000

Acheson Corporation, which applies manufacturing overhead on the basis of machine-hours, has provided the following data for its
ololo11 [35]

Answer:

Allocated MOH= $165,240

Explanation:

Giving the following information:

Estimated manufacturing overhead $157,750

Estimated machine-hours 4,640

Actual manufacturing overhead $157,400

Actual machine-hours 4,860

First, we need to calculate the predetermined manufacturing overhead rate:

Estimated manufacturing overhead rate= total estimated overhead costs for the period/ total amount of allocation base

Estimated manufacturing overhead rate= 157,750/4,640= $34 per machine hour

Now, we can calculate the allocated overhead:

Allocated MOH= Estimated manufacturing overhead rate* Actual amount of allocation base

Allocated MOH= 34*4,860= $165,240
